The surname Alchin is of English origin, derived from the Medieval given name Alchin or Alchinus. This name is believed to have been brought to England by the Normans after the Conquest of 1066. The exact meaning and origin of the name Alchin is unclear, but it is thought to potentially have Germanic or Norse roots.
Throughout history, the Alchin surname has been found in various regions and countries around the world. According to data, the highest incidence of the Alchin surname is in Australia, with 1501 individuals bearing the name. This is followed by the United States with 257 individuals, Russia with 164 individuals, and England with 134 individuals.
